Celestica is a leader in design and manufacturing solutions, seeking a Senior Staff Engineer to join their Hardware Platform Solutions team. This role focuses on troubleshooting customer technical issues related to networking, storage, and server software, particularly with SONiC, and requires strong operational experience in managing escalations and interfacing with customers.
Responsibilities:
- Troubleshooting and resolving customer technical issues arising from Customers' networking (primarily in Switching and Network Security), storages, servers software with a focus on SONiC related issues
- Engages with customers to understand their topology and provides suggestions, answer questions, reviews configurations, troubleshoots issues
- Participate in pre-sales activities which include (but not limited to) assist Celestica’s Sales Engineers and Business Development teams
- Have a complete understanding of networking protocols that are common in a Data Center, Enterprise and Campus scenarios
- Author Application Notes or Field Alerts for consumption by the customers
- Be highly experienced in troubleshooting a wide array of network related issues
- Have an understanding of switch and router architecture
- Travel requirements may be up to 10% of the time
Requirements:
- Experience on SONiC network operating system and FRR stack is required
- Experience in designing, configuring, troubleshooting, optimizing network hardware, topologies and deployments (DC/Enterprise/Campus) is required
- Deep understanding of networking concepts, architecture, topology (Places-In-Network), network protocols including but not limited to BGP, OSPF, ISIS, VXLAN, EVPN, IGMP, DHCP, BFD, VRF, Authentication (RADIUS/TACACS), Network Management protocols, NAT, Multicast, QoS (RoCE/DSCP), ACL, ZTP, Telemetry, Monitoring/Analytics is required
- Deep understanding of Switching/Network Security/Routing hardware architecture is required
- Proficiency in Linux is required
- Must have direct customer interface experience
- Must have experience is writing technical documentation (e.g.) Application Notes, FAQs, Installation Guides, User manual, Troubleshooting Guides
- Ability to travel up to 10% of the time (both domestic and international)
- Ability to work on a rotation basis on weekends, holidays and during off business hours to coincide with North America and Europe working hours is required
- 11 to 14 years of typical experience
- Bachelor degree or consideration of an equivalent combination of education and experience
- Experience in C and scripting languages like Python/Go is a major plus
